1. GET BACK TO YOUR
BEST HUMANITY
The world around us is changing faster, and becoming a
little unpredictable, or maybe we are just more aware of
the changes. Whatever the case, there’s a growing need
for internal calm and sense of urgency. Calm in our
personal lives, focus on our key priorities, efficiency with
our resources, maintenance of mental health, time for
loved ones, time to update our skills, time to be
generous, ways to simplify, connecting with our
communities, etc
2. KNOW YOUR VISION &
DESTINY
You have not truly experienced entrepreneurship until
you are faced with life and death situations. And if you
are spending many hours working on your dreams, in
this competitive atmosphere, you need a big why and an
ultimate vision. You typically want to clearly define your
desired outcome and focus relentlessly on achieving it.
Research and Learn from others how to come up with a
vision for your life. One thing that helps me develop a
grand vision is to understand the past, present, and

3. THINK & ACT FAST
In some situation speed can be very advantageous. A
cheetah can run fast and a turtle can run very very very
slow but it has a hard-shell advantage. So what I’m
basically saying is you need to know when to be a
cheetah and when to be a turtle. The game of
entrepreneurship expects you to Identifying
opportunities and promptly seize it. It forces you to
proactively Identify threats and put in place
preventative measures so it doesn’t kill you.

5. KEEP CONNECTING &
STAYING CONNECTED
If we individually could achieve greatness by ourselves
with a couple of homogeneous friends then many of us
will be achieving modestly. We all need new
perspectives to grow personally and professionally. We
need new experiences. We need to challenge ourselves.
We need to meet new people. We need relationships.
We need partners, We need fans. We need communities.
Basically, never being open to different people or
different views, is like locking oneself in the house
forever.

6. GIVE ALL LEVELS A
STAKE
There’s a lot of news and reports about the growing
inequality in our modern world. In my view,
organizations are likely to get the best from their people
if people know they have an equity stack in their
organization. A good base pay is awesome but knowing
all your people’s hard work and sacrifices could
eventually payoff through stock buyout or ipo is great
ways to get more from workers. So if you have 200,000
employees everyone knows their best interest is in the
best interest of the company. If people have no invested
interest in an organization there no major reason to put
in extra hours to meet a clients needs. Employee who
have a stake will make sure customers are very satisfied.

9. MAKE IRRISTISTABLE
OFFERS
Make them an offer they can not refuse. If you are going
to build a positive venture or promote something
wonderful, why do it in a way that doesn’t get your
target to bite? We are all surrounded by offers from
many providers. We have more messaging apps than we
have people on this planet. At least it feels like it. With
all the noise, extra effort needs to be made to at least
learn what will really peek your targets interest. What
benefits or features are really addressing their pain? Try
different CTA. Try different font sizes? Get feedback
from prospects.

13. GET TO KNOW YOUR
CUSTOMERS & THE
DECISION MAKER
There’s growing talk and adoptions of leveraging
data,behaviors and predictive analysis to better gain a
full 360 degree of customers. And it’s becoming very
important to store these data so one can keep satisfying
their clients but sometimes heavy tech-minded
organizations forget that they are still dealing with
humans. Human purchasing decision,decision journeys,
emotion,education, weather, and frequency can vary in
many ways. So figure out ways to strengthen your
relationships.

24. SHOW THEM THE
PROOF
Seeing is believing? In some cases that’s true. Every
prospects is doing their home work on your business
before they engage. Why not provide proof of how your
solution(s) solved a problem. Provide stories or similar
case. Provide any creditable evidence that you are the
one to handle their problem.

25. MINIMIZE BARRIERS
Sometimes barriers make obtaining goals more fun and
exhilarating. However in some circumstances barriers
are not fun. Imagine going to McDonalds to buy a Jr.
Chicken and having to wait for the kitchen staff to
slaughter a chicken and then deep fry it and then serve
it. Everyone in life would always like certain steps be
removed from any process so they can meet desires
faster and often. The person who can keep making
things simpler and faster will always win, for some
circumstances and consumers.

29. NEVER STOP
FOLLOWING UP
You don't get the business if you give-up in first three
attempts. There's a point you might have to walk away
because of numerous reasons but don't let it be for silly
reasons. Stay in touch with clients, employees, past
clients, prospects, recent contacts, etc. Follow-through
on objectives you've committed to. All your active /
passive following up, will eventually help you increase
ROI, loyalty, frequency, trust, credibility, etc. in your
business.
30. ALWAYS BE
INVESTING IN YOURSELF
You are a dead man or woman the day you stop growing.
Everything around you is constantly changing therefore
you need to keep up with current affairs. Read business
books, magazines, reports, journals, ebooks, websites,
blogs, audio, television, articles, associations, clubs,
networking, seek opposing views,etc to help you to keep
succeeding. Invest in your appearance, skills, confidence,
attitude, managerial abilities, emotional intelligence, etc
